X-Git-Url: https://git.opendaylight.org/gerrit/gitweb?a=blobdiff_plain;f=jjb%2Fserviceutils%2Fserviceutils.yaml;h=f6d1616508c060a7935deb2d830177d7c1d20121;hb=1b93325e63ef3ac03c80efdf9f643473ba0f6a89;hp=dcd019835bd268a650fa757e2fbbe5f76a63a35e;hpb=1436f8f5f24783f9d3fae45f4344377f1a32cf68;p=releng%2Fbuilder.git diff --git a/jjb/serviceutils/serviceutils.yaml b/jjb/serviceutils/serviceutils.yaml index dcd019835..f6d161650 100644 --- a/jjb/serviceutils/serviceutils.yaml +++ b/jjb/serviceutils/serviceutils.yaml @@ -1,6 +1,40 @@ --- - project: - name: serviceutils + name: serviceutils-magnesium + jobs: + - '{project-name}-distribution-check-{stream}' + - '{project-name}-maven-javadoc-jobs' + - '{project-name}-rtd-jobs': + build-node: centos7-builder-2c-2g + project-pattern: serviceutils + rtd-build-url: https://readthedocs.org/api/v2/webhook/opendaylight-serviceutils/40541/ + rtd-token: 866f76be38ed7efc7027b9c52e7ad869e523e7c4 + - odl-maven-jobs-jdk11 + - odl-maven-verify-jobs: + java-version: + - openjdk11 + + branch: 'master' + stream: magnesium + + project: 'serviceutils' + project-name: 'serviceutils' + build-node: centos7-builder-2c-2g + mvn-settings: 'serviceutils-settings' + mvn-opts: '-Xmx1024m' + build-timeout: 90 + dependencies: > + controller-merge-{stream}, + yangtools-merge-{stream}, + odlparent-merge-{stream}, + infrautils-merge-{stream} + email-upstream: '[serviceutils] [controller] [yangtools] [odlparent] [infrautils]' + + # Used by the release job + staging-profile-id: 12cc4ba8bf01ba + +- project: + name: serviceutils-sodium jobs: - '{project-name}-distribution-check-{stream}' - '{project-name}-maven-javadoc-jobs' @@ -10,20 +44,80 @@ rtd-build-url: https://readthedocs.org/api/v2/webhook/opendaylight-serviceutils/40541/ rtd-token: 866f76be38ed7efc7027b9c52e7ad869e523e7c4 - odl-maven-jobs + - odl-maven-verify-jobs - stream: - - neon: - branch: 'master' - - fluorine: - branch: 'stable/fluorine' - - oxygen: - branch: 'stable/oxygen' + branch: 'stable/sodium' + stream: sodium project: 'serviceutils' project-name: 'serviceutils' build-node: centos7-builder-2c-2g mvn-settings: 'serviceutils-settings' - m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' + mvn-opts: '-Xmx1024m' + build-timeout: 90 + dependencies: > + controller-merge-{stream}, + yangtools-merge-{stream}, + odlparent-merge-{stream}, + infrautils-merge-{stream} + email-upstream: '[serviceutils] [controller] [yangtools] [odlparent] [infrautils]' + + # Used by the release job + staging-profile-id: 12cc4ba8bf01ba + +- project: + name: serviceutils-neon + jobs: + - '{project-name}-distribution-check-{stream}' + - '{project-name}-maven-javadoc-jobs' + - '{project-name}-rtd-jobs': + build-node: centos7-builder-2c-2g + project-pattern: serviceutils + rtd-build-url: https://readthedocs.org/api/v2/webhook/opendaylight-serviceutils/40541/ + rtd-token: 866f76be38ed7efc7027b9c52e7ad869e523e7c4 + - odl-maven-jobs + - odl-maven-verify-jobs + + branch: 'stable/neon' + stream: neon + + project: 'serviceutils' + project-name: 'serviceutils' + build-node: centos7-builder-2c-2g + mvn-settings: 'serviceutils-settings' + mvn-opts: '-Xmx1024m' + build-timeout: 90 + dependencies: > + controller-merge-{stream}, + yangtools-merge-{stream}, + odlparent-merge-{stream}, + infrautils-merge-{stream} + email-upstream: '[serviceutils] [controller] [yangtools] [odlparent] [infrautils]' + + # Used by the release job + staging-profile-id: 12cc4ba8bf01ba + +- project: + name: serviceutils-fluorine + jobs: + - '{project-name}-distribution-check-{stream}' + - '{project-name}-maven-javadoc-jobs' + - '{project-name}-rtd-jobs': + build-node: centos7-builder-2c-2g + project-pattern: serviceutils + rtd-build-url: https://readthedocs.org/api/v2/webhook/opendaylight-serviceutils/40541/ + rtd-token: 866f76be38ed7efc7027b9c52e7ad869e523e7c4 + - odl-maven-jobs + - odl-maven-verify-jobs + + branch: 'stable/fluorine' + stream: fluorine + + project: 'serviceutils' + project-name: 'serviceutils' + build-node: centos7-builder-2c-2g + mvn-settings: 'serviceutils-settings' + mvn-opts: '-Xmx1024m' build-timeout: 90 dependencies: > controller-merge-{stream}, @@ -39,15 +133,16 @@ name: serviceutils-sonar jobs: - gerrit-maven-sonar + project: 'serviceutils' project-name: 'serviceutils' branch: 'master' build-node: centos7-builder-4c-4g mvn-settings: 'serviceutils-settings' - m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' + mvn-opts: '-Xmx1024m' -- view: - name: serviceutils - description: 'List of serviceutils jobs' - regex: '^serviceutils-.*' - <<: *releng_view_common +- project: + name: serviceutils-view + views: + - project-view + project-name: serviceutils